Statistics
| Branch: | Revision:

ffmpeg / libavutil @ 85770f2a

Name Size Revision Age Author Comment
  arm 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
  avr32 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
  bfin 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
  mips 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
  ppc 3028b6ed over 10 years Brad os: fix OpenBSD/PowerPC compilation When attem...
  sh4 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
  tomi 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
  x86 15919ee4 over 10 years Jason Garrett-Glaser bswap: use native types for av_bwap16(). This ...
Makefile 5.13 KB 488d2b63 over 10 years Anton Khirnov lavu: remove disabled sha1 cruft.
adler32.c 2.17 KB 2ed6f399 over 11 years Måns Rullgård Replace many includes of libavutil/common.h wit...
adler32.h 1.4 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
aes.c 8.45 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
aes.h 1.59 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
attributes.h 2.99 KB 820818a3 over 10 years Mans Rullgard Remove unnecessary icc version checks With unk...
audioconvert.c 3.58 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
audioconvert.h 4.15 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
avassert.h 2.04 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
avstring.c 4.16 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
avstring.h 4.56 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
avutil.h 3.61 KB 35ceaa73 over 10 years Anton Khirnov Move ff_dynarray_add to lavu and make it public.
base64.c 4.79 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
base64.h 1.82 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
bswap.h 3.14 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
colorspace.h 3.58 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
common.h 10.4 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
cpu.c 2.37 KB eba586b0 over 10 years Justin Ruggles Add a CPU flag for the Atom processor. The Ato...
cpu.h 2.37 KB eba586b0 over 10 years Justin Ruggles Add a CPU flag for the Atom processor. The Ato...
crc.c 5 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
crc.h 1.44 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
crc_data.h 14 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
des.c 18 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
des.h 1.72 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
error.c 2.52 KB 8d67218b over 10 years Stefano Sabatini error: sort, pack, and align error code and str...
error.h 3.01 KB 8d67218b over 10 years Stefano Sabatini error: sort, pack, and align error code and str...
eval.c 18.1 KB 516fb5e4 over 10 years Anton Khirnov lavu: remove FF_API_OLD_EVAL_NAMES cruft
eval.h 5.17 KB 516fb5e4 over 10 years Anton Khirnov lavu: remove FF_API_OLD_EVAL_NAMES cruft
fifo.c 3.41 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
fifo.h 3.52 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
file.c 3.85 KB 490a022d over 10 years Anton Khirnov lavu: remove misc disabled cruft
file.h 1.73 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
imgutils.c 8.49 KB 9e5c62c9 over 10 years Anton Khirnov lavu: remove FF_API_OLD_IMAGE_NAMES cruft
imgutils.h 4.79 KB 9e5c62c9 over 10 years Anton Khirnov lavu: remove FF_API_OLD_IMAGE_NAMES cruft
integer.c 5.04 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
integer.h 2.32 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
internal.h 5.94 KB 820818a3 over 10 years Mans Rullgard Remove unnecessary icc version checks With unk...
intfloat_readwrite.c 2.85 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
intfloat_readwrite.h 1.33 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
intmath.h 2.1 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
intreadwrite.h 14.1 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
inverse.c 4.03 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
lfg.c 2.5 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
lfg.h 1.93 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
libavutil.v 78 Bytes a482e61b over 11 years Måns Rullgård Add symbol versioning for shared libraries Bas...
libm.h 2.33 KB 23d3931a over 10 years Martin Storsjö Provide a fallback version of the libm function...
lls.c 3.72 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
lls.h 1.42 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
log.c 4.69 KB 63de9e7d over 10 years Diego Biurrun Remove a version check in av_log made unnecessa...
log.h 4.86 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
lzo.c 8.12 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
lzo.h 2.37 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
mathematics.c 6.71 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
mathematics.h 3.5 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
md5.c 5.24 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
md5.h 1.16 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
mem.c 4.75 KB 35ceaa73 over 10 years Anton Khirnov Move ff_dynarray_add to lavu and make it public.
mem.h 4.63 KB 35ceaa73 over 10 years Anton Khirnov Move ff_dynarray_add to lavu and make it public.
opt.c 19 KB 85770f2a over 10 years Anton Khirnov AVOptions: make default_val a union, as propose...
opt.h 6.43 KB 85770f2a over 10 years Anton Khirnov AVOptions: make default_val a union, as propose...
parseutils.c 23 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
parseutils.h 4.43 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
pca.c 6.34 KB e6ff0648 over 10 years Diego Biurrun Eliminate pointless '#if 1' statements without ...
pca.h 1.14 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
pixdesc.c 23.5 KB 73389754 over 10 years Peter Ross pixfmt: add PIX_FMT_BGR48LE and PIX_FMT_BGR48BE...
pixdesc.h 6.46 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
pixfmt.h 11 KB 73389754 over 10 years Peter Ross pixfmt: add PIX_FMT_BGR48LE and PIX_FMT_BGR48BE...
random_seed.c 2 KB 975c2734 over 10 years Anton Khirnov lavu: remove disabled ff_random_get_seed cruft.
random_seed.h 1.03 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
rational.c 4.44 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
rational.h 3.62 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
rc4.c 1.86 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
rc4.h 1.63 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
samplefmt.c 2.27 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
samplefmt.h 2.33 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
sha.c 11.8 KB 488d2b63 over 10 years Anton Khirnov lavu: remove disabled sha1 cruft.
sha.h 1.7 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
softfloat.c 1.97 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
softfloat.h 3.49 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
timer.h 1.9 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
tree.c 6.52 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
tree.h 4.24 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...
utils.c 1.53 KB bebe72f4 over 10 years Stefano Sabatini lavc: deprecate FF_*_TYPE macros in favor of AV...
x86_cpu.h 2.81 KB 2912e87a over 10 years Mans Rullgard Replace FFmpeg with Libav in licence headers S...

Latest revisions

# Date Author Comment
85770f2a 04/30/2011 06:34 AM Anton Khirnov

AVOptions: make default_val a union, as proposed in AVOption2.

This breaks API and ABI.

35ceaa73 04/29/2011 03:34 PM Anton Khirnov

Move ff_dynarray_add to lavu and make it public.

5a43bd5e 04/29/2011 07:11 AM Anton Khirnov

options: simplify av_find_opt by using av_next_option.

e6ff0648 04/26/2011 06:18 PM Diego Biurrun

Eliminate pointless '#if 1' statements without matching '#else'.

13dfce3d 04/26/2011 04:18 PM Vitor Sessak

Increase alignment of av_malloc() as needed by AVX ASM.

Signed-off-by: Reinhard Tartler <>

bebe72f4 04/26/2011 06:38 AM Stefano Sabatini

lavc: deprecate FF_*_TYPE macros in favor of AV_PICTURE_TYPE_* enums

Also deprecate av_get_pict_type_char() in favor of
av_get_picture_type_char().

The new enum and av_get_picture_type_char() are defined in libavutil.
This allows the use in libavfilter without the need to link against...

15919ee4 04/23/2011 12:05 AM Jason Garrett-Glaser

bswap: use native types for av_bwap16().

This prevents a call to bytestream_get_be16() using a movzwl both before
and after the ror instruction, which is obviously inefficient. Arm uses
the same trick also.

Sintel decoding goes from (avg+SD) 9.856 +/- 0.003 to 9.797 +/- 0.003 sec....

8d67218b 04/21/2011 02:48 PM Stefano Sabatini

error: sort, pack, and align error code and string definitions

Signed-off-by: Diego Biurrun <>

23d3931a 04/21/2011 11:13 AM Martin Storsjö

Provide a fallback version of the libm function trunc

This fixes compilation on DOS.

Signed-off-by: Martin Storsjö <>

a975dbc8 04/21/2011 05:10 AM Anton Khirnov

error: change AVERROR_EOF value

The current value is masking the POSIX error code EPIPE, which has a
different semantics.

This breaks API.

Signed-off-by: Stefano Sabatini <>
Signed-off-by: Anton Khirnov <>

View revisions

Also available in: Atom